Barcelona are an extremely popular football club based in the Catalonia region of Spain, 25% of the Spanish population support the club as well as people all over the globe. Team merchandise is widely available and extremely popular with the Barcelona kit being Nike's second highest seller, selling in excess of 1 million in the last five years. Wearing the team kit is not the only way of showing allegiance to your favourite football team, today there are a wide variety of souvenirs, and novelty items available to purchase. With the improving availability of satellite television, and Internet access, as well as the influence of larger numbers of foreign player transfers, people are increasingly deviating from the tradition of supporting local English clubs and are beginning to spread their football support around the globe.
